McGinnis November 2 1850 Boyle-Warren County KyArchives Deed Written: November 2 1850 Recorded: November 18 1850 Deed Book 3, page 436 This Indenture made and entered into this 2 day of November 1850 by Benjamin L. McGinnis & Elizabeth McGinnis of the County of Warren & State of Kentucky of the first part and James H. McGinnis of the County of Boyle & State aforesaid of the second part. Witnesseth, that the parties of the first part for & in consideration of the sum Nineteen hundred dollars to them paid the receipt of which is hereby acknowledged by these presents doth grant sell alien and convey unto the party of the second part and to his heirs and assigns a certain tract or parcel of land will all its appurtenances lying and being in the County of Boyle on Quirk's run it being one half of the tract of land Jesse McGinnis lived on at the time of his death, and Bounded as follows, to wit, Beginning at a stake in G. Proctor's line corner to J. S. McGinnis thence N89-1/2E 72 poles to a stake in G. Proctors line ["in G. Proctor's line" crossed out] corner to the same, thence N15-1/2E 10-1/2 poles to a stake corner to the same thence N89- 1/2E 178 poles to a stake corner to the same in W. Martin's line thence N1/2W 34 poles to a stone corner to Hickman thence N39-1/2W 32 poles to a stone corner to the same thence N20W 26-1/2 poles to a white oak tree corner to John Davenport thence S59-1/2W 48 poles to a locust stump corner to Davenport thence S88-3/4W 97-6/10 poles to a corner to Hickman thence South 26-2/10 poles to a stone corner to Hickman S89-1/2W 51-1/2 poles to a corner to Hickman thence S1/2E 19 poles to a white oak tree corner to Hickman thence N88-1/2W 32 poles to a stake in G. Proctors line corner to Hickman thence South 23 poles to the Beginning seventy eight acres and three roods. To Have & To Hold the said tract of land with the appurtenances unto the said party of the second part and to his heirs forever and the partys of the first part agree with the party of the second part they will forever warrant the said tract of land with all its appurtenances against the claims of all and every person or persons whatsoever. In witness whereof the said partys of the first part have set their hands and seals on the day and date before written. B. L. McGinnis (Seal) Elizabeth F. McGinnis (Seal) State of Kentucky) Warren County ) Sct. I Atwood G. Hobson Clerk of the county Court of said County do certify that this Deed from Benjamin L. McGinnis and Elizabeth F. McGinnis his Wife to James H. McGinnis was this day produced to me in my office and acknowledged by Benjamin L. McGinnis to be his act and deed and the said Elizabeth F. McGinnis being examined by me privily and apart from her said husband declared that she did freely & willingly seal & deliver said writting, and wishes not to retract and acknowledged said writting again shown & explained to be her act & deed and consenteth that the same may recorded. Whereupon the same is certified to the County of Boyle for record. Given under my hand this 2nd day of November 1850. A. G. Hobson State of Kentucky) Boyle County ) Sct. I Thomas B. Nichols Clerk of the County Court for the County aforesaid do certify that this deed from Benjamin L. Mcginnis & wife to James H. McGinnis was this day produced to me in my office and filed for record. Whereupon said deed & the certificate thereon endorsed together with this certificate hath been duly admitted to record in my office. Given under my hand this 18th day of November 1850. Thos. B.
